Huafeng Wang is an Associate Research Scientist in Pharmacology at Yale School of Medicine. His research focuses on sperm biology and male fertility mechanisms, with particular emphasis on ion channel function (CatSper), redox regulation, and environmental toxin impacts. Collaborators include Dr. Jean-Ju Chung, Francesc Lopez-Giraldez, and Stephanie Halene.
- Primary appointment: Pharmacology Department
- Research interests include: Calcium signaling in sperm, male infertility etiology, contraceptive development
Key contributions include groundbreaking studies on CatSper channel structure/function, TXNRD3 redox regulation in epididymal maturation, and molecular mechanisms of environmental toxin-induced sperm dysfunction. Over 20 peer-reviewed publications since 2013, with recent work in Nature Communications,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ences, and Genome Research.
Publications highlight structural biology (cryo-ET studies), genetic approaches (DNAH2 mutations in infertility), and translational research on contraceptive targets. Active collaborations span pharmacology, reproductive biology, and environmental health domains.
